• NSW had a small peak in notifications at 554 in August/September 2006. They began to increase from April 2008 and peaked at 1879 in March 2009. After decreasing from then to a low of 310 in April 2010, they increased and peaked at 1871 in November 2010. Notifications remained >800 per month until February 2012 when they began to decrease. Hospitalisations followed a similar pattern, peaking from December 2008-May 2009 with hospitalisations ranging from 71-86 per month for that peak period.
